  3. Michael France was born in 1962. He graduated from the University of Florida and attended Columbia University's School Of The Arts. His breakthrough screenplay was his 1991 spec sale for Cliffhanger to Carolco Pictures - the movie was shot within the year and became a worldwide hit in 1993 for Sylvester Stallone and Renny Harlin.

    Michael France. Screenwriter. 4 January 1962 to 11 April 2013. An American screenwriter, France came to attention after writing the spec script of Cliffhanger (1993) which was directed by Renny Harlin and starred Sylvester Stallone.
